以前给你们介绍了PowerBI Desktop能够制做不少很实用的报表BI分析,今天我给你们介绍部署本地的PowerBI报表服务器,让作好的报表能够发布在公司的内部服务器上进行分享和展现,固然除了本地的PowerBI报表服务器之外,您也能够购买了PowerBI Online服务(公有云服务),也是能够直接利用PowerBI Desktop发布到云端进行分享和展示的,固然这里能够设置访问分享权限,其次还能够实现混合部署。数据库
云端的PowerBI和本地版的PowerBI报表服务器从功能上仍是存在必定区别的,具体能够参考“比较PowerBI报表服务器和PowerBI服务”安全
https://docs.microsoft.com/zh-cn/power-bi/report-server/compare-report-server-service 服务器
这里我主要分享PowerBI报表服务器(本地),首先须要看看PowerBI报表服务器的软硬件要求:网络
https://docs.microsoft.com/zh-cn/power-bi/report-server/system-requirements ide
数据库版本要求ui
其中很是重要的一点:安装程序必须可以使用默认值来保留URL,也就是须要使用默认值80端口或443端口,这也就是为何能够理解SQL Server 2017的Reporting Services须要单独下载安装了(我这台SQL Server 2017没有下载安装Reporting Services),其实PowerBI报表服务器就是一个定制版的Reporting Services,您下载SQL Server 2017的Reporting Services安装界面其实和PowerBI报表服务器的界面一致,惟独标题不同,功能有差别,所以这里安装PowerBI报表服务器就会自动安装好定制的Reporting Services;若是您使用的是老版本的SQL Server默认安装了Reporting Services,那么须要您在安装配置PowerBI报表服务器以前先把Reporting Services的默认端口改换一下再进行PowerBI报表服务器的配置(PowerBI报表服务器安装在SQL Server服务器上);若是您不是把PowerBI报表服务器部署在SQL Server上,单独拿一台服务器进行部署,那么就只须要注意这台服务器能够访问到SQL Server,而且有权限,那么就没什么问题了。spa
PowerBI报表服务器的部署不必定非得是域环境,这里我就是采用的工做组单台SQL Server 2017+PowerBI报表服务器完成的,固然在根据您的业务场景,我仍是建议在域环境部署最好。 .net
这里我采用以前部署好的SQL Server 2017服务器来部署PowerBI报表服务器,首先下载安装包3d
https://powerbi.microsoft.com/zh-cn/report-server/ server
PBIDesktopRS是与之对应的专用客户端,由于只有这个客户端能够发布到PowerBI报表服务器上
接下来开始安装PowerBI报表服务器(我是在以前的SQL Server 2017服务器上进行安装的)
双点PowerBIReportServer.exe进行安装
选择安装PowerBI报表服务器
选择版本进行试用或者输入密钥
下一步
选择安装路径,安装
等待安装完成
在成功安装后提示要求重启服务器后再运行报表服务器配置管理器进行配置
选择“配置报表服务器”,启动 Reporting Services 配置管理器
链接
将服务器账户的内置账户从虚拟服务账户改为网络服务,应用
接下来 新建一个报表服务器数据库
下一步
下一步
下一步
下一步
完成
点击应用
接下来在Web服务URL点击应用,完成配置
OK,完成
接下来在Web门户URL点击应用完成配置
OK,完成配置
到这里咱们的PowerBI报表服务器就部署好了,点击这个连接访问看看http://powerbisrv/Reports
若是须要把本地用PowerBI Desktop作好的报表发布到PowerBI报表服务器上,那么须要安装与此PowerBI报表服务器版本的客户端PowerBI Desktop(64位和32位客户端),由于只有这个专用客户端才有选项才能够把作好的报表发布到PowerBI报表服务器上。
接下来我将把作好的PowerBI Desktop报表发布到我这台PowerBI报表服务器上
输入PowerBI报表服务器地址
点击肯定
正在保存到PowerBI报表服务器
成功,点击关闭
接下来到PowerBI报表服务器上去查看下
点击查看,大功告成
在这个网页版PowerBI中能够打印
能够有查看的比例
也能够对某些视图进行查看数据和钻取
在PowerBI报表服务器中能够进行个人订阅
以及站点设置
上传品牌包
计划
安全性
最后PowerBI报表服务器是能够和PowerBI Online实现混合部署的
最后引用数据库大神Max Shen(沈大师:沈云)的PowerBI报表服务器的总结词(沈大师总结得太好了):
一、PowerBI报表服务器可内部部署,也能够作混合云部署。这样保证了内部数据能够在内部分享,也能使用权限控制数据。保证安全性。
二、PowerBI报表服务器中的报表可使用自定义可视化视图,也就可让报表变得很是丰富和美观
三、PowerBI报表服务器展现报表,能够在PC,平板,手机APP中展现,自动打通各个平台。一套报表能够多平台使用。